Keil Trophy and the NASRPC Competitions at BRC last weekend.

The ECSC team of Hugh D, Nicholas F, David G and Sean McE retained the Keil trophy at the NASRPC competitions this past weekend. The competition consists of two 20 shot targets, shot prone with scope and sling, and 20 silhouettes shot in the usual manner. It was the usual closely contested bout with the […]
